- A rocket is moving in a gravity free space with a constant acceleration of 2 ms -2 along + x direction (see figure). The length of a chamber inside the rocket is 4 m. A ball is thrown from the left end of the chamber in + x direction with a speed of 0.3 ms -1 relative to the rocket. At the same time, another ball is thrown in - x direction with a speed of 0.2 ms -1 from its right end relative to the rocket. The time in seconds when the two balls hit each other is
